Arunachal
Pradesh, unspoilt, green and
safe offers a broad spectrum of
interest from snow-capped
mountains, free flowing streams
and rivers to tribal people with
their customs still living in
their traditional villages to
rich flora and fauna that has
started attracting tourists from
all over the world.

Bomdila
Bomdila, 190 km from
the nearest airport
of Tezpur, Bomdila,
Arunachal Pradesh
Tourism and 146 km
from Rangpura the
nearest railhead, is
the headquaters of
West Kemeng
district. The Place
offers a view of the
beautiful Himalayan
Landscape, and also
has a number of
Buddhist gompas plus
lovely apple
orchards. |

Parashuram
Kund
Famous as the place
where Lord
Parashuram washed
his sin of
matricide, the
Parashuram Kund is
situated on the
banks of the river,
Lohit, 21 km from
Tezu. The Kund is
the scene of a big
gathering of
visitors and
pilgrims coming for
a holy dip on Magh
Purnima (fullmoon
during January). |
Bhismakanagar
And, in the district
of Lohit lies the
fortress of King
Bhismaka called
Bhismakanagar. Its
strong ramparts on
three sides, and a
mountain wall on the
fourth have made it
almost impregnable.
This was the ancient
kingdom of Bhismaka
where he gave his
daughter, Rukmini,
in marriage to Lord
Krishna. Among the
ruins is an ancient
Shiva Temple.
Bhsmakanagar can be
reached from Tezu. |

Tipi
Tipi, on the way to
Bomdila, is situated
at a height of 190
meters. Over 7,500
orchids of about 300
species, some very
rare, can be seen
here. There is also
are Orchid Museum
and Herbarium. |
|
Namdapha
Wildlife Sanctury
The 1,800 sq. km
Namdapha Wildlife
Sanctuary, on the
indo-Burma border in
Tirap district, is a
delight for the
wildlife enthusiast.
Its rare inmates
include the famous
snow leopard, the
musk deer, and the
Himalayan black
deer, among numerous
other animals. |
